  • MIL-OSI USA: Durbin Joins Ernst To Introduce Bipartisan Legislation To Improve USDA Conservation Programs For Farmers

    US Senate News:

    Source: United States Senator for Illinois Dick Durbin

    May 14, 2025

    Streamlining Conservation Practice Standards Act modernizes USDA’s process for updating conservation standards

    WASHINGTON – U.S. Senate Democratic Whip Dick Durbin (D-IL), a member of the Senate Committee on Agriculture, Nutrition, and Forestry, joined U.S. Senator Joni Ernst (R-IA) to introduce bipartisan legislation, the Streamlining Conservation Practice Standards Act, that would remove bureaucratic barriers and better support farmers in implementing conservation practices that improve soil health and water quality.

    “Illinois ranks fourth in the nation in planted cropland, but for years, has ranked as low as 37th in farm conservation funds that USDA distributes to help farmers adopt cover crops, conservation tillage, and other critical environmental practices.  USDA’s statewide one-size-fits-all conservation practice rules do not always match the unique needs of each farm,” said Durbin. “This bill creates a process to add more flexibility to these standards, provide routine updates to keep up with the latest innovations, and ensure more academic and farmer input into developing the conservation practices.”   

    “Traveling across Iowa, I regularly hear from farmers who are eager to implement conservation practices that improve soil health, water quality, and long-term productivity — but they face real barriers when rigid USDA standards slow things down,” said Ernst. “I’m leading the Streamlining Conservation Practice Standards Act to modernize how USDA’s Natural Resource Conservation Service updates its technical standards. Ultimately, the goal is simple: let’s cut the red tape, let’s keep standards science-based and flexible, and help farmers get conservation tools in use faster.

    The Streamlining Conservation Practice Standards Act would update the U.S. Department of Agriculture’s (USDA) process to:

    • Require a regular review of existing conservation practice standards,
    • Create a public process for submitting and adopting new practices, and
    • Prioritize the integration of innovative tools like nutrient efficiency technologies — biological fertilizer being one example that’s proven to improve plant growth.

    The introduction of the legislation follows yesterday’s hearing in the Senate Agriculture Committee, where Durbin spoke about improving USDA conservation programs. 

    Durbin has long-advocated for Illinois to receive USDA conservation funding that is proportionate to Illinois’ ranking as a top agricultural state.  Last August, Durbin led members of the Illinois delegation in writing to USDA, urging the agency to allocate additional conservation funds to Illinois. In her opening statement, Mrs. Dwyer shared that Illinois received an additional $15 million in EQIP funds last year due to outreach by Durbin and others members of the Illinois delegation to USDA.

    Durbin has also written about the importance of providing farmers with conservation funding, which allows farmers to plant cover crops to mitigate dangerous, and sometimes deadly, dust storms in Central Illinois.

    MOLLY WOOD: Today I’m talking with statistician and decision-making expert Cassie Kozyrkov. She advises companies on how to approach decision making and AI strategy. She is also the founder of a discipline called decision intelligence, which is the name of her popular newsletter. Cassie joins us to share her insights on decision making, how people often get it wrong, and how to understand the value AI can bring to an organization. And now my conversation with Cassie. Thanks so much for being here.  

    CASSIE KOZYRKOV: I’m so excited to be here, Molly.  

    MOLLY WOOD: Cassie, you’re credited with founding a field, which all by itself is amazing, and that field is called decision intelligence. Could you give us, broadly, a definition of what that means?   

    CASSIE KOZYRKOV: Decision intelligence is the discipline of turning information to better action—any scale, any setting. So what it does is it annihilates the silos between the decision disciplines, and perspectives on decision making come from the classic ones like psychology and other social sciences, managerial sciences, and, of course, the data and mathematical sciences. Decision intelligence is a kind of end-to-end approach, and if we think about why we might need it—if you have technology that makes the actual execution of something relatively effortless, you might say, hey, machine, do this thing for me, and you get an answer like that. Two questions for you. Did you ask the right thing? And do you know what you’re looking at when you get an answer? We are beginning to speak more and more powerful words to machines. Are we aware of the consequences of what we’re saying, and are we aware of what we’re actually saying? That’s the decision intelligence approach.  

    MOLLY WOOD: So, one of the things that you’ve written that I found completely compelling is this Harvard Business Review article saying many decision makers think they’re being data-driven. You brought up this idea of the gap sometimes between data and intelligence: they think they’re being data-driven when they look at a number, when they form an opinion and execute their decision. Unfortunately, such a decision will be data-inspired, at best. What do you mean by that?   

    CASSIE KOZYRKOV: You can look at that as data-decorated—data as a decoration or as something that makes us feel better about what we’re going to do anyway. We don’t always realize when we’re doing this. We can be completely convinced that we’re integrating information from the real world, but all we’re doing is using it so much more like a mood board and less as a recipe plan or blueprint for decision making. And this really jumps into the concept of confirmation bias. The way that we see information changes based on what we would like to be true or what we believe already. If you have already made a decision, the way that you’re going to look at a number, a fact, is going to be very, very different from, if you haven’t made the decision yet and you intend to use that number to actually drive your decision. When it comes to confirmation bias, there’s a very simple antidote to it—the discipline of pre-committing to how you’re going to use information to drive your decision. In other words, the structure for your decision has to be there before the data. That’s kind of like saying, I’m going to set my goalposts before I actually kick the ball and see where it lands. Not afterwards, where I could just put the goalposts around the ball and say, yay, I scored. And that pre-commitment process that happens way before the data, that is something that leaders, decision makers have to be responsible for. So it’s really about that gap bridging and fluently speaking both languages: the language of engineering and data, and the language of leadership and decision making.  

    MOLLY WOOD: So then we introduce this big, endless opportunity for data, and I believe you have referred to it as endless right answers. How do we think about decision intelligence in the age of generative AI?   

    CASSIE KOZYRKOV: Right. So—   

    MOLLY WOOD: Now things get really messy… [laughter]  

    CASSIE KOZYRKOV: Yeah. Now things do get very messy. So there’s a lot of work done by psychologists where they would show things like, people find it a lot easier to choose between two options. Would you like to have this flavor of gem or that flavor of gem than, say, 16 options? Having more choice doesn’t necessarily make things better and easier. Sometimes having a structure that limits your options can be healthier because we just can’t deal with optimization as humans on that scale. And if 16 is too many for us, what do we do when it’s 16,000 or 16 million? So the thing about generative AI is that it will generate as many as you like, as many as you can afford, compute-wise. What does it mean to have a good customer service interaction where a chatbot is interacting with your customer? What does it mean to draft a good email? What is good in this situation? If you haven’t really thought about that and you start, maybe, going down a rabbit hole, you have to learn how to cut it off and limit your own options and get to where you’re trying to go faster, because if you don’t, here you are looking at potentially infinite good-ish possibilities. How do you choose in those situations? One of the hardest types of choices that you can face is the—good problem to have—situations where the distance between two options is actually quite small. So, a classic example here is going on vacation. And if I asked you whether you would prefer to go to vacation in, let’s say, your local landfill or Paris, right. [laughter] I mean, that’s a fairly easy vacation choice. But let’s say it’s Paris versus another place that you feel quite similarly about—let’s say Paris and Madrid. They’re both great. So how do I then choose between these two if they are so similar, and how do I find what would break that tie? I may find myself overspending effort on that minuscule distance between these two pretty good options. With generative AI as well, you now start to get this proliferation of fairly good answers, and the distance between them might be really small. And then how do you figure out how to inform a choice between all those options? How you would do that would be similar to how you would break a tie between Madrid and Paris. There’s not one right answer.   

    MOLLY WOOD: But it is interesting because it points to what you were saying, which is that you sort of have to go to the end. You have to go to, even if it’s individual, what you value the most. So for example, I might prefer croissants to tapas, and therefore I can optimize backwards. But, and what I like about what you’re saying is that, there’s really still a human, there’s really still goal setting. There’s not this sort of blind following of whatever generative AI is telling you.  

    CASSIE KOZYRKOV: Hundred percent. Hundred percent. Connecting with your personal reason, your why, is how you break these ties. What AI can help you with is generating a bunch of options for you. There’s this tendency to maybe skip a step when we see something that calls itself AI, or it’s computer-y, there’s math somewhere around it, there’s data somewhere around it, that people think that now what we get is access to objectivity, access to the only possible answer. It still comes back down to who is driving, what is important to them, and how they create the criteria for what happens next. So how do we set everything up so that at the end, the technology, the tools, the outputs really do serve the people who are behind all of it? A piece of advice that I have for absolutely everybody is, find the practice, the discipline, of seeing the humans in any technological system. There are so many trade-offs and choices that happen before we get to the mathematical stuff, and understanding that there are people making those trade-offs—we hope that they’re doing it wisely—is maybe the best skill that we can have as decision makers in an increasingly complex and technological world.  

    MOLLY WOOD: This sort of leads us naturally, then, into what you have called the generative AI value gap—the difference between individuals finding enormous value in generative AI and organizations struggling to measure that value. How do they get across that gap?   

    CASSIE KOZYRKOV: When you get a new tool or a new toy, it is enough that it feels useful to you, quite often. I feel like I go faster at writing email if I have generative AI do some pre-drafts for me. That feels good. But if we were actually to dig in and say, well, how do you measure, do you actually know how much of a speed-up you’re getting? And now you want to implement this tool at some kind of scale in an organization. Scale demands to be measured. The first question is, okay, what’s the ROI here? And it’s going to be fairly straightforward to figure out what it costs to put it in, this much headcount, this much processing power, this much technical debt. Then what do we get out of it? These technologies don’t come with that concept built into them. The leader has to take responsibilities down and say, This is why we’re doing it. This is what it means for the system as a whole to succeed. This is the cutoff where the answers are good or better. I want to create a system that generates social media copy automatically, let’s say. Well, then, how do I determine whether one piece of copy is better than another piece? How much better? And that articulation is something that a lot of people find very difficult.   

    MOLLY WOOD: What this is raising for me is the other kind of interesting question about making decisions with AI, being able to use this potential thought partner to break out of some of those patterns, to say, I know that I could be working toward a better outcome that I have not yet determined, because I’m still only human—even if I’m a really good leader and I know I need one. Imagine, then, how could we engage with AI thought partners to help us think differently, get to a different end goal before we start putting in all the data?   

    CASSIE KOZYRKOV: One of your procedures that you would want to do as you’re structuring a decision is to think about what you haven’t thought of. One approach to doing that is analytics. You can also go to an AI brainstorming partner and say, What haven’t I thought of? This is how I’m structuring my decision. What am I ignoring? What hasn’t occurred to me? What assumptions might I be making that I don’t even realize I’m making? AI will keep pushing you. You say, give me 50 more. It will try. A lot of them will be garbage, but you might go, huh, that 47th one, I really didn’t think of that. Maybe that’s much more important than what I’m focusing on.   

    MOLLY WOOD: And that feels magical because it takes a little bit of that pressure off. Like, yes, you still have to lead, but you maybe have a partner in getting you to the leadership part.  

    CASSIE KOZYRKOV: Right, right.   

    MOLLY WOOD: With that in mind, are there problems that come to mind for you that we might be able to solve that we would’ve had a hard time solving before?   

    CASSIE KOZYRKOV: Drug discovery is a great one, right? That timeline is shortening because you now have this ability of a machine that really supplements two things that we used to think of as very uniquely human. One of these was memory, and the kind of memory that can hold abstract concepts and layer Lego blocks of abstractions in a way that we haven’t really found evidence of animals doing. So, what a fantastic property. Data is really good for memory, data is really good for attention. Machines, they’re pretty cool memory prosthesis. The other thing that’s quite special about us is language, and that we are able to transmit information with language. AI is really participating in both of these topics, suddenly giving us access to vast amounts of shared memories. And then with language, the reason that generative AI, I think, is really wowing people is that, before, if you wanted to talk to a computer, you would have to learn a language—your C++, your Python, whatever it is. Whereas now, you have this democratization where you can speak your own language and have a shot at the machine being able to do things for you. The trouble with our own language, though, is that it is not precise. Mathematics is a great way to say very little, very precisely. So that gives you a lot of control. Poetry is a great way to say a lot, very imprecisely. Now we can express ourselves poetically and be a little bit surprised by what we get. Now think about that element of being surprised by what we get, and put it in the context of generating ideas, of brainstorming. How wonderful. And then put it in the context of something mission-critical, where the system has to work. How do you put guardrails and safety nets on what is essentially a kind of proto-genie, and the prompt is a kind of proto-wish. And are we sure that we are able to express ourselves properly, particularly when we’re going to scale that wish up? How do we think about what we actually mean? How do we do it well? That prompt is more like a wish. You might make a terrible prompt and get something that, you know, you definitely don’t deserve, based on the effort you put in—  

    MOLLY WOOD: Your poor construction. [laughter] 

    CASSIE KOZYRKOV: Yeah, right, exactly. Your poor construction. You didn’t know what you were asking for, and somehow you got something good back. That’s possible. You might also have done a really great job of asking, gotten something garbage back, this surprise factor. As we put in this surprise factor and we start to scale it up beyond the individual user, we start to take it into the organization. What does it mean to have a system that has this greater propensity for surprise, uncertainty, for complexity, for chaos?   

    MOLLY WOOD: If you wouldn’t mind sharing, how are you using AI in your work and, ideally, your personal life?   

    CASSIE KOZYRKOV: What AI needs to do for me is make me more effective. Does it make me better? Does it augment me, does it help me do something faster, smarter, or in a more inspired way than before? So of course, I look at things I work on and find all the drudgery—a lot of it is translation. So language translation is what we’re actually talking about quite often when we’re thinking about these generative AI systems. Language is the interface to human collaboration. Naturally attempting to express myself is more convenient, and so I can get my wishes translated. I can get them translated into code, I can get them translated into action. So if I am really dreading writing a particular kind of email, I might ask for a draft—edit the email a bit and put it into my voice. If you think translation is like English to Spanish and back, that’s too narrow. Translation also includes taking bullet points and translating them into a fleshed-out email, and taking a fleshed-out email and translating it back into bullet points, which was a use case that I found that a lot of people were doing with generative AI, which tells you a lot about the human condition. What I don’t use AI for is thinking on my behalf. A classic thing—so my dad absolutely does this, or at least pretends to do this. So he will be looking at a menu, he will be stuck between two fairly good options. Maybe it’s the Caesar salad that he likes. Maybe it’s the steak. Those to him are quite similar, as it turns out. And then he will take out a coin. He will flip that coin and that will tie-break for him. He knows there that he’s fairly indifferent. He’s thought about it, and that’s why I say it’s like something he pretends to do, to say the coin makes the decision. It is very possible to use AI in this way. And in the same way that I don’t recommend letting a coin run your life, I also don’t recommend having what is also a very similar process. An AI system is composed of much smaller Lego blocks, which if you take them down to their atoms will look a lot like coin tosses. It’s a probability engine. You don’t want that running your life either. So you, the human, you have to stay in control. You have to say, this is how I’m setting things up. This is what’s important to me. This is what I’m choosing not to pay attention to. This is what I’m choosing to pay attention to. You are the author of meaning as a human. You choose what’s important, and then you use AI afterwards.   

    MOLLY WOOD: Knowing that this is how you’re going to approach this question, I feel like it’s going to be an extra interesting answer to the question we always ask, which is, if you’re fast-forwarding three to five years, what do you—not necessarily think—what do you predict may be some of the most important changes in the way we work, or the biggest changes.  

    CASSIE KOZYRKOV: So I have this concept of thunking versus thinking. Thinking is exactly what it sounds like. Thunking is where, it’s like the sound of a dull brick—thunk, thunk, thunk. It’s where, if we’re honest with ourselves, we are executing on something that we’ve already decided how we’re going to approach, and now we’re a little bit checked out. It’s the difference between a conversation where you are engaged and a conversation where you’ve already pre-planned what you’re going to say, you’re not listening anymore. The thing with AI and other kinds of machine automations is that they will automate more and more and more of the thunking, and every job has a thunking component, where you’ve figured out what to do. What’s going to be interesting, challenging, is how we approach managing thinking as we take out a lot of the thunking, because I’ll tell you what not to do. What not to do is to say, great, I had this employee and I have automated out so much thunking that I’ve taken out seven hours out of a nine-hour workday. Great. Let me compress that and make them do thinking for two hours. And now they come to work at 9 a.m., they leave at 11 a.m., and they’re just going to do pure thinking. If anything’s wishful thinking it’s that. That is not how we optimize for the creative and engaged moments. I’m not sure that we know how to optimize for them. What we’ve been measuring this entire time is the most repetitive, the most digitized, and the least creative aspects of work. That’s what we know how to measure, because they’re easy to measure. How do you define creativity so you can measure it? That’s hard. But you can measure the amount of time someone sat in their chair, words per minute that they typed, the number of customers that they served. These are all the things that AI sees. What AI doesn’t see is the creative bit. So then if you’re going to take away the thunking, what are you going to do to make sure that the thinking still happens well? Okay, I am in charge of myself as my own boss and CEO of my company. So no one tells me how to spend my thinking, thunking, creative, not creative time. Every time that I find a way to automate some of the thunking, which I do quite aggressively, I try to remove as much of it as possible, I find that I still need to put something like that back into my schedule so that I have the creative thoughts. Now, it’s nice that I can choose between, you know, I find data entry quite soothing, so sometimes I’ll enter data into a spreadsheet that I don’t even need to enter, just for the soothing relaxation that I think a lot of people seek when they play games on their phone. That when you distract yourself from pure thinking, you may be more likely to be creative, you may find that you actually need those things. What we’ll see is that work is trying to push those things out, because that’s what we used to optimize for. We used to optimize for those things. Now we will find how to really optimize for those things, and then we’ll have empty space. Workers will have empty space. How will leadership deal with that empty space, and will they deal with it in a way that really optimizes for creative ideas, healthy cultures, and productive work environments? That’s going to be a massive challenge, and in three to five years we will have to solve this challenge. And so that’s something we’d better start with today.

  • MIL-OSI Global: Trump administration moves to undo appliance efficiency standards that save consumers billions, reduce pollution and fight climate change

    Source: The Conversation – USA – By David J. Vogel, Professor Emeritus of Business Ethics and Political Science, University of California, Berkeley

    Refrigerators were the target of the very first energy efficiency standards for appliances, back in 1974. Justin Sullivan/Getty Images

    The Trump administration has begun the process of undoing decades of regulations that improved energy efficiency in American household appliances. In a statement announcing the move, the U.S. Department of Energy said those regulations are “driving up costs and lowering quality of life for the American people.”

    The legality of this effort is problematic, however, as federal law prohibits the Department of Energy from reversing already approved appliance efficiency standards.

    And as a scholar of environmental regulations, I know those regulations were created to save energy and lower utility bills for consumers. I also know that many companies and consumers have supported federal regulation to strengthen energy efficiency standards and generally have opposed weakening them.

    The first government-set energy efficiency standards for appliances were issued by California in 1974. They were initially for refrigerators, the household appliance that used the most energy. Subsequently, several other household appliances were added. During the next decade, more states issued standards, as saving energy would help avoid the costs of constructing new power plants.

    The proliferation of state standards led the federal government to prohibit states from issuing appliance efficiency standards once the federal government had done so. The first federal standards, in 1987, applied to 13 household products, including refrigerators.

    Since then, the federal government has created standards for additional products and tightened existing ones. Those changes have progressively made home appliances and business and industrial equipment more efficient, saving consumers billions of dollars, decreasing air pollution from power plants and reducing carbon dioxide emissions that contribute to climate change.

    Electric meters like these at a Mississippi apartment complex keep track of how much – or how little – electricity residents use.
    AP Photo/Rogelio V. Solis

    Broad application

    Federal data indicates that 40% of total U.S. energy consumption – and 28% of U.S. carbon dioxide emissions – is attributable to household and industrial appliances, such as heating and cooling systems, refrigerators, lighting and various kinds of equipment, such as computers, printers and electric motors.

    At present, the U.S. Department of Energy’s Appliance and Equipment Standards Program covers more than 70 products that the government estimates consume about 90% of energy used in homes, 70% of energy in commercial buildings and 30% of energy used in industry. The government estimates the standards saved American consumers $105 billion just in 2024 – with a typical household saving about $576 over the expenses if there were no efficiency standards.

    Appliance energy efficiency standards now in place are cumulatively expected by the Department of Energy to reduce U.S. greenhouse gas emissions by approximately 2 billion metric tons over 30 years. That’s as much carbon dioxide as 15 million gas-powered cars would emit in that same period.

    Many federal standards, including on light bulbs, electric motors and commercial heating and cooling equipment, have been based on those previously adopted by one or more states. Federal law permits states to issue standards for products that the federal government has not yet regulated: As of 2024, 18 states had set efficiency rules for a total of 22 types of appliances, including computers and televisions.

    Additional benefits

    These appliance standards have reduced American energy use, including electricity. The existing national standards are projected to reduce overall national energy consumption by 10% between 2025 and 2035.

    Those standards also improve public health, because there is less need to build new fossil-fuel power plants or operate existing ones. As a result, power generators have been able to reduce their emissions of dangerous pollutants such as nitrogen oxides, sulfur dioxide and mercury.

    Energy efficiency standards reduce the need for fossil fuel-powered electric plants, like this one in Ohio.
    Jim West/UCG/Universal Images Group via Getty Images

    A popular policy

    Making appliances more energy efficient has proved popular. A national survey released by the Consumer Federation of America in 2018 found that 71% of Americans “support the idea that the government should set and update energy efficiency standards for appliances.” Significantly, 72% of those surveyed named lowering electrical bills and 57% stated that avoiding construction of new power plants to keep electricity rates from rising were important reasons to increase appliance efficiency.

    Support remains strong: A June 2024 YouGov poll found that 60% of Americans support tougher appliance efficiency standards.

    From 1987 through 2007, more than three-quarters of national appliance energy efficiency standards were passed into law by Congress, with the rest created by administrative processes under existing laws. These legal standards received bipartisan support and were signed into law by Republican Presidents Ronald Reagan, George H.W. Bush and George W. Bush.

    But more recently, partisanship has affected the setting of standards. Since 2008, whether standards improve or remain unchanged has depended on whether Democrats or Republicans occupied the White House.

    Political back-and-forth

    The Obama administration enacted among the most ambitious energy efficiency standards for appliances and equipment to date. New standards for commercial air conditioners and furnaces affected heating and cooling equipment for half of the square footage used by the nation’s businesses. The rules were projected to reduce energy costs to businesses by $167 billion over the life of the regulated products.

    But during the first Trump administration, improvements in existing standards came to a halt.

    When Joe Biden became president, his administration resumed issuing new standards, most notably phasing out incandescent light bulbs. The Biden administration also issued new standards for furnaces, residential water heaters, stoves, washing machines and refigerators.

    Electric induction stoves, like this one, are more energy efficient than gas stoves.
    Hans Gutknecht/MediaNews Group/Los Angeles Daily News via Getty Images

    Controversy continues

    A new Biden rule for electric motors, which are widely used in manufacturing and processing equipment, incorporated recommendations from businesses and advocacy organizations. The rule was slated to take effect in 2028 and was expected to save businesses and consumers up to $8.8 billion over a 30-year period.

    But the Trump administration has withdrawn this standard, along with others issued by the Biden administration, including for ceiling fans, dehumidifers and external power supplies. The administration has postponed the effective dates of other standards that had been finalized before Trump took office. The administration said the reversals would “slash unnecessary red tape and regulations that raise prices, reduce consumer choice, and frustrate the American people.”

    Another set of politically controversial standards Biden introduced sought to encourage consumers to switch from stoves, furnaces and water heaters that use natural gas or propane to electric ones. The electric versions of those appliances are more energy efficient, while gas cooking emits toxic chemicals into the home. Switching can be expensive, and many consumers prefer gas-powered appliances, as of course does the natural gas industry, which has opposed these federal efforts.

    And in early April 2025, Republicans in Congress used their legislative authority to overturn the regulations for natural gas water heaters. But most of the federal standards – and all of the state ones – remain in effect, at least for now.

  • MIL-OSI USA: USGS Coastal Landscape Change Products Help the U.S. Department of Defense Safeguard Military Infrastructure Along the Coast

    Source: US Geological Survey

    Our coasts are dynamic, continually changing in response to extreme weather events, high tide flooding, and coastal erosion. This landscape change can threaten important infrastructure along the coast, including structures important to our national security and public safety.

    Each hurricane season, the U.S. Atlantic and Gulf Coasts generally endure a series of storms of varying intensities, where heavy rainfall, high winds, and increased water levels cause significant coastal change and pose risks to lives, military installations, defense communities, and the critical infrastructure assets and utilities on which U.S. Department of Defense missions rely. In the 2024 hurricane season alone, we saw a total of 18 named storms—resulting in $182.7 billion in damages1. 

    To safeguard national security and public safety along our coastlines, preparedness is of paramount importance. USGS landscape change maps provide key answers to ‘where’ and ‘when’ questions regarding coastal change trends and environmental conditions necessary for effective decision making.  

    The Department of Defense partnered with the USGS to better understand future coastal landscape changes that are and will continue to impact military installations, defense access roads, and Sentinel Landscapes along the U.S. Atlantic and Gulf Coasts. The Department of Defense requires this knowledge to meet statutory requirements in Title 10, U.S. Code. Understanding the location and timing of these changes and resulting impacts (e.g., inundation or erosion), enables the development of proactive strategies to protect assets, investments, and resources that ensure the prosperity of the Nation and its citizens. 

    The USGS Coastal Change Likelihood and Coastal Landscape Response assessments address the probability of our coasts to resist change or transform due to coastal hazards caused by extreme storms and/or long-term sea level change. 

    Assessment outcomes can be used in conjunction with other products or tools used in installation planning and design, such as the Department of Defense Extreme Conditions Assessment Tool (DECAT) and the Department of Defense Regional Sea Level (DRSL) Database. Together, these products can highlight vulnerable areas, where resources can be prioritized to ensure installation resilience, which mitigation measures are most effective for a given location, areas that may be naturally more resilient or resistant to coastal change, and what hazards are of highest concern. 

    This information will support both near- and long-term Department of Defense planning objectives, helping them determine whether to adapt in place, change a military mission, or relocate due to extreme weather and coastal changes.

    USGS Coastal Change Likelihood (CCL) outcomes are displayed for Wallops Joint Expeditionary Base in Virginia. Warm colors indicate areas of high expected coastal change and cool colors indicate areas with lower expected change. Results are based on existing information on the composition of the landscape and the common coastal hazards at work in a given location.

    Coastal Change Likelihood

    The Coastal Change Likelihood assessment synthesizes over 20 existing datasets from federal, state, and private organizations to understand observed changes and evaluate the likelihood of coastal change over the next decade. The datasets describe the coastal landscape and six common coastal hazards: erosion, storm frequency, relative sea level change, tidal flooding, storm overwash probability, and wave power.  

    Understanding where landscape change is most likely to occur, and which types of hazards are more likely to adversely affect a specific location (e.g., storm-driven waves, shoreline erosion, and/or sea level change) is essential to planning. 

    Visit the Coastal Change Likelihood web page to learn more, download the data, and access the geonarrative and interactive maps. 

    Coastal Landscape Response

    The Coastal Landscape Response assessment creates multidecadal predictions of where and when the coast is likely to adapt or inundate. Results are produced for four decades—the 2020s, 2030s, 2050s, and 2080s. This information helps users determine where land will be available in its current or changed form or become submerged in response to future sea level change. 

    By informing people of where coastal land will likely be available—or not—for future use, land use managers can make long-term plans concerning important infrastructure and valuable resources. 

    Visit the Coastal Science Navigator product summary page for the Coastal Landscape Response assessment to learn more and access the data for download. 

    Both products were originally developed for the U.S. Northeast coast. The U.S. Department of Defense is supporting the geographic expansion of these products to the U.S. Southeast and Gulf Coasts.  

    Products that forecast coastal change likelihood are critical to support informed and proactive planning ensuring national security. By understanding where and when change is expected, decision makers help ensure lives and critical infrastructure are safe and secure, and taxpayer dollars are not wasted on preventable damages and lost revenue.

  • MIL-OSI Global: China-US trade war: the next 90 days are a big deal for Beijing as it seeks long-term solutions

    Source: The Conversation – UK – By Chee Meng Tan, Assistant Professor of Business Economics, University of Nottingham

    Washington and Beijing have finally agreed a pause in their escalating trade war. US and Chinese officials announced in Geneva this week that US tariffs on Chinese goods would fall to 30%, while Chinese tariffs on US products would drop back to 10%.

    But the real battle to determine the fate of future US-Sino relations will be in negotiations that take place in the next 90 days. As both sides jostle to protect respective national interests, a win is possible for China. But that probably hinges on whether Donald Trump sees what’s on offer as a win for him as well.

    The 90-day deal to deescalate tariffs, which begins on May 14, includes significant concessions, and shows a willingness from both sides to negotiate.

    In early April, US tariffs on Chinese products had soared to 145%, while Beijing imposed a 125% tariff on US imports. US supermarkets had begun to warn of imminent stock shortages.


    Get your news from actual experts, straight to your inbox. Sign up to our daily newsletter to receive all The Conversation UK’s latest coverage of news and research, from politics and business to the arts and sciences.


    Donald Trump was quick to claim a significant win from Monday’s deal, but so did China.

    Was this really a win for either side? So far the only progress is the roll back of tariffs to levels before the trade war intensified in April 2025.

    But for China, the latest tariff reduction has provided much needed, if short term, economic relief, even if no one knows what will happen after 90 days. The Chinese stock market rallied immediately after the announcement. China is attempting to repair its ailing economy fuelled by a real estate crisis that began in 2021. So, Beijing needs more triumphs of this sort, as it realises that fiscal stimulus may be ineffective in the face of overwhelming tariffs.

    So, what measures should Beijing take to ensure that US tariffs remain low, if not lower?

    Before the trade war between the US and China began in July 2018, tariffs imposed by Washington on Beijing and vice versa were relatively low. In January 2018, US tariffs on Chinese exports stood at 3.1%, while Chinese tariffs on US exports were at 8%. While the current 10% Chinese tariffs on US goods isn’t far from the pre-trade war level, the same cannot be said of US tariffs on Chinese goods, which stand at 30%.

    What’s a big win for China?

    For Beijing, a big win would be a return of the pre-trade war tariffs or the absence of tariffs entirely. But either outcome is highly unlikely.

    A major obstacle is Trump’s need for a political win. In early April this year, the US president has harshly criticised foreign nations for having “looted, pillaged, raped, and plundered” the US. To address this problem, the US has imposed a minimum tariff of 10% on all nations sending exports to the US. And if Washington were to reduce tariffs on Chinese products to under 10%, then he would be expected to do the same with the rest of the world.

    Even this 90-day deal with China could be seen as capitulation by Trump, who was already under pressure from the US stock market and business leaders to roll back the high tariffs on Chinese goods. But revising baseline tariffs downwards to below 10% for the rest of the world would be seen as an even greater cop out.

    This could eat into Trump’s political capital and harm the Republican party’s chances at midterm elections scheduled for 2026. All of which seems unlikely.

    Details of the US and China trade war pause start to be revealed.

    What China hopes is for future US tariffs to get back to around 10%. This represents a massive improvement from the previous 145% imposed by the White House in April this year. But for Washington to save face and claim a believable victory of its own to reduce tariffs, Beijing needs to offer something in return.

    Sticking points

    One significant issue affecting US-Sino relations is the drug fentanyl. According to the US Drug Enforcement Agency (DEA), fentanyl, which is responsible for tens of thousands of US deaths each year, comes primarily from China and Mexico.

    Washington expects Beijing to do more to stem the flow of the drug and chemicals used to make the drug from flowing into the US. To push China to take action on this, the US imposed a 30% tariff on China instead of the baseline 10% it has put on all other nations.

    Beijing sees things differently and claimed that Washington is engaging in a “smear campaign” and aims to “shift blame” on China for not doing enough when the country has some of the strictest drug laws in the world.

    Trump sees the fentanyl problem as a national security issue, and says China needs to provide sufficient concessions in stemming the outflow of the drug so that the White House can justify the lowering of tariffs below the existing 30%.

    But China can do more to secure lower tariffs. As part of the present trade deal, China has agreed to lift its export ban of critical minerals to the US. This is a crucial for the US as these items are essential in manufacturing advanced weaponry.

    If Beijing can guarantee the flow of critical minerals to the US, and assure its support for US agriculture, an important political support base for Trump, then it is likely that a Trump administration would lower, and more importantly, maintain these tariffs in the foreseeable future.

    China probably will want to hedge its bets. It needs to engage with the US and lower US tariffs as much as possible, but will want to look at other options, rather than relying on an unpredictable Trump. It will look to increase its trade with other significant regional players such as the Association of Southeast Asian Nations, an economic bloc that promotes economic growth among its member nations.

    Ultimately, China needs policy continuity from Washington. Without it, any plans that it has in recovering its sluggish economy won’t work.

    But like any good trader, Trump will likely find it difficult to pass up a good deal, especially when the US has to deal with its own economic problems. So if Beijing can find a way to make a deal that works and brings a symbolic win for both sides, it is likely to get Trump’s attention.

  • MIL-OSI Global: Peter Sullivan murder conviction quashed after 38 years in jail – it would be a mistake to see his case as a bizarre, one-off

    Source: The Conversation – UK – By Brian Thornton, Senior Lecturer in Journalism, University of Winchester

    Peter Sullivan has had his conviction for the murder of Diane Sindall quashed. He is not the Beast of Birkenhead. He is an innocent man who got ensnared in a malfunctioning system that then took 38 years to admit its mistake.

    He was wrongly convicted in 1987 for the brutal attack on the part-time pub worker. The 21-year-old was beaten to death and sexually assaulted as she walked home after a shift in Bebington, Merseyside.

    Sullivan is now 68 and has lost the best years of his life. Remarkably, in a statement read by his lawyer after his conviction was overturned he said he was “not angry, not bitter”. He said he had experienced horrors but would not dwell on them: “I’ve got to make the most of what is left of the existence I am granted in this world.”

    Given he’s the victim of the longest miscarriage of justice experienced by a living inmate in the UK, no one would begrudge Sullivan that.


    Get your news from actual experts, straight to your inbox. Sign up to our daily newsletter to receive all The Conversation UK’s latest coverage of news and research, from politics and business to the arts and sciences.


    But it would be a mistake to see his case as a bizarre, one-off. In March I wrote in detail about how the English criminal justice system continually betrays victims of injustice – from cases like the Birmingham six and the Guildford four to the hundreds of victims of the Post Office scandal.

    There are also immediate parallels to be made with two other miscarriage of justice cases – Victor Nealon and Andrew Malkinson.




    Read more:
    Convicting the innocent: how a rotten system ensures miscarriages of justice will continue


    The Sullivan, Malkinson, Nealon cases were all exposed as miscarriages of justice thanks to new DNA evidence, but only after a reluctant and incurious appeal system was dragged kicking and screaming into agreeing to new forensic testing.

    Malkinson was wrongly convicted of rape and spent 17 years in prison. The Criminal Cases Review Commission (CCRC) twice rejected his submissions that he was innocent, and he was only cleared when his own lawyers tracked down DNA evidence that proved his innocence.

    Nealon who was wrongfully convicted of attempted rape spent an additional ten years in prison because the CCRC refused to carry out DNA tests that would have proved his innocence. He applied to the CCRC twice but was rejected both times.

    In the Sullivan case, the CCRC feels it deserves credit for ordering the retesting that led to his exoneration, and it does. But it’s worth noting that he applied to the CCRC in 2021 and it took until now for him to be freed.

    No compensation

    Justice delayed is justice denied and all three men spent unnecessary years of their lives behind bars thanks to a sluggish and often inept appeals system.

    It took decades, but Sullivan is now a free man. He leaves prison with £89 in his pocket, and that’s it. There will be no automatic compensation, no system that eases him back into ordinary life.

    When Victor Nealon was released after 17 years in prison, he would have been homeless if it were not for the kindness of a journalist who allowed him to sleep on his couch. Nealon has never received compensation. After multiple rejections he and Sam Hallam, another miscarriage of justice victim who was accused of murder, took their claims for compensation all the way to the European Court of Human Rights (ECHR). They lost.

    The judges at the ECHR concluded that it was virtually impossible for victims of miscarriage of justice to receive compensation in the UK, noting that 93% of people who applied for compensation were rejected. The two men have never seen a penny of compensation.

    But it appears that Malkinson may be one of the lucky 7% who do. It has been reported that the Ministry of Justice is to pay him “a significant sum” and no one in their right mind would object to Malkinson receiving compensation. He is an innocent man who spent 17 wasted years in prison.

    Hallam, Nealon and so many more are also innocent but have been refused compensation. Why?

    It is difficult to come to any other conclusion than Malkinson is being compensated because of the media coverage his case attracted. Malkinson is a very impressive person – erudite, thoughtful and reasonable – someone capable of guest editing the Today programme. His case, along with his criticisms, threw the CCRC into crisis and led to the resignation of its chair. But not everyone can be Andrew Malkinson, and they shouldn’t have to be.

    Sullivan is a very different person. “He’s a very quiet, private man,” his lawyer told the BBC. He has so far shunned the media and it’s clear that he will not have the same high profile as Malkinson. His story will fade as the news agenda moves on and there will be a danger that the lessons from this case will be ignored or forgotten.

    For example, Sullivan’s case is a reminder that there are still people in prison who were jailed based on false confessions, and these cases should be reviewed urgently.

    And the project announced by the CCRC to identify cases where new forensic testing could provide fresh evidence needs to happen urgently. As Chris Henley KC, the lawyer who led a review into the CCRC’s handling of the Malkinson case, said, more miscarriages of justice cases are “inevitable” and so it is better to identify them as quickly as possible. No need for more innocent people to languish unnecessarily in prison.

    Ultimately, the main lesson for the criminal justice system to learn is humility.
    If a plane crashes, accident investigators will painstakingly piece the wreckage back together to identify what went wrong. If there is an infectious outbreak, medical experts will urgently seek out the source. They do this so that they can find out what went wrong and avoid future tragedies.

    But somehow the criminal justice system appears to feel it is above this approach, despite the fact that Peter Sullivan was failed by the police, by the legal system, courts and the Court of Appeal. As Henley said: “I think that there is a fundamental problem in relation to our appeal system generally, that it just won’t face up to the fact that mistakes can be made. It stubbornly wants to stick to the original flawed conviction.”

    But first and foremost, Peter Sullivan must receive the compensation he deserves. He was wronged and the state should swiftly and fairly do what it can to make that right.

  • MIL-OSI Global: Universities and social care depend on immigration. The UK government’s plans could be an economic own goal

    Source: The Conversation – UK – By Tom Montgomery, Lecturer in Work and Organisations, University of Stirling

    James Jiao/Shutterstock

    The recent launch of plans to reform the UK’s immigration system reflects the government’s effort to regain the initiative on this issue. But looking at the finer detail of migration to the UK shows restrictions introduced by the previous government, particularly around visas for social care workers and international students, have already led to fewer people arriving in the UK.

    What’s more, these latest proposals risk worsening crises in these key sectors. In adult social care and higher education, accelerating the decline in the numbers of migrants could create, rather than solve, problems for the government.

    The government argues there is a need to move away from the reliance on migrant workers in the UK’s adult social care sector. It has announced the closure of a visa route to new applications.

    But in its new white paper laying out its policy changes, the government acknowledges that following the tightening of the health and care worker visa route (particularly in terms of bringing dependants to the UK) the number of these visas granted for both main applicants and dependants fell by 68% in 2024 compared to the previous year. This means that, even before any new restrictions, fewer workers were arriving to plug the staffing shortages in the sector.


    Get your news from actual experts, straight to your inbox. Sign up to our daily newsletter to receive all The Conversation UK’s latest coverage of news and research, from politics and business to the arts and sciences.


    Keir Starmer’s government rightly points out that there have been longstanding issues of recruitment and retention in the social care sector across the UK. After all, it is often associated with poor pay and conditions.

    The government also highlights initiatives to address worker shortages, such as the independent commission into adult social care as well as proposed fair pay agreements. But care sector bodies such as Care England say the measures will not arrive in time and that international recruitment is being cut off before a solution is in place.

    Trade unions in the sector, including Unison, have also highlighted how migrant workers have been crucial for the sustainability of delivering care across the UK.

    Pay remains stubbornly low in the social care sector.
    Pressmaster/Shutterstock

    This points to the potential destabilising effect the white paper may have for a sector already in crisis. Attracting UK citizens to work in social care will also be difficult considering the stubbornly low pay for what can be a challenging job.

    Added to this, opportunities for pay progression are often limited. Care workers in England with five or more years’ experience are on average earning only around 10p more per hour than those with less than a year of experience. Research also indicates how attracting young people to a career in care is particularly difficult.

    The crisis in higher education

    Just as Starmer could blame the crisis in social care on the previous government, the same could be said for the emergency that is engulfing higher education.

    Over the past 15 years there has been a clear shift in the balance of funding for universities away from government grants and towards income from fees. Fee income from international students has been declining, especially since January 2024 in part due a tightening of restrictions by the previous government, such as students bringing family members with them.

    Debates around funding in the sector are taking place against the backdrop of institutions across the UK facing budget deficits and announcements of thousands of redundancies.

    The UK sector is clearly in a fragile state, and dependent on income from overseas students. But the government has indicated it wants to tighten requirements for recruiting international students and reduce students’ ability to remain in the UK after their studies to 18 months.

    It is also exploring a levy on UK higher education providers’ income from international students. These moves were said to be in response to the “misuse and exploitation” of student visas.

    These new measures have understandably caused alarm in the sector. Many institutions are still trying to convince students from around the world that the UK should be their destination for study, particularly when political developments may have made the US less attractive.

    Representatives such as the sector body Universities UK have asked the government to consider the damage a levy could do to the appeal of the UK higher education market. The University and College Union has also warned that moves to deter international students could lead to UK “universities going under”.

    In these ways, the white paper may have sought to see off political challenge, but it could instead expose the government to risk. The restrictions proposed in the white paper in relation to social care and higher education could easily worsen the crises in these sectors.

    Thousands of redundancies in the higher education sector and the shrinking of these institutions could also have a huge negative effect on local economies across the UK given the economic benefits that universities bring.

    And the measures will also have implications for Wales and Scotland, both due to hold elections next year. Recent polling indicates that support for pro-independence parties is surging, as Plaid Cymru and the SNP position themselves as the counterweight to further restrictions on immigration

    The immigration white paper has been an effort by the prime minister and his advisers to seize short-term political advantage. In the long term it could prove to be an economic own goal.

  • MIL-OSI Global: Who is Project 2025 co-author Russ Vought and what is his influence on Trump?

    Source: The Conversation – UK – By Dafydd Townley, Teaching Fellow in US politics and international security, University of Portsmouth

    While Elon Musk has clearly been a major influence on the Trump administration, the less well known, but arguably more influential, power behind the presidency is Russell (usually Russ) Vought. Vought is the director of the Office of Management and Budget (OMB) – the nerve centre of the administration’s sweeping changes.

    Vought is also rumoured to be about to take over running the Department of Government Efficiency (Doge) from Musk.

    Unlike Musk, Vought acts mostly outside the media spotlight. He is fully committed to a radical overhaul of the way the US presidency works – and his deep religious convictions have led him to believe there should be more Christianity embedded in government and public life.

    He has vowed to “be the person that crushes the deep state”, and was part of the first Trump administration, where he held the position of OMB deputy director – and, briefly, director.


    Get your news from actual experts, straight to your inbox. Sign up to our daily newsletter to receive all The Conversation UK’s latest coverage of news and research, from politics and business to the arts and sciences.


    Vought worked with Trump in his first
    term on executive order 13957, which aimed to reclassify thousands of policy jobs within the federal government. This was designed to allow the White House to quickly change who was employed in these roles.

    This was subsequently revoked by the Biden administration. But Trump issued a similar executive order 14171 in January, which will implement quicker hiring and firing procedures. The Office of Personnel Management estimates that this could affect 50,000 federal roles.

    In an interview with conservative commentator and podcaster Tucker Carlson, Vought said that this was necessary for the White House to “retain control” of the agencies under its command. Without it, he claimed, ideological “opponents” within the agencies had the power to diminish the efficiency of White House initiatives. And his role as head of the OMB, he argued, was “to tame the bureaucracy, the administrative state”.

    During the Biden presidency, Vought was one of the main authors – credited as the key architect – of the Heritage Foundation’s influential Project 2025, widely seen as the blueprint for Trump’s second term of office. The 900-page document, whose full title is Mandate for Leadership: The Conservative Promise, was a major talking point during last year’s presidential election campaign.

    Throughout the campaign, Trump strenuously denied Democrat accusations of having any connection to Project 2025. But a large number of his appointees contributed to the Heritage Foundation’s publication, and numerous Project 2025’s recommendations have quickly been put into action. These include Trump’s high trade tariffs and Doge’s cost-cutting initiatives.

    Russ Vought talking to Tucker Carlson.

    During his confirmation hearing in the US Senate, Vought reiterated his belief that the White House has authority over federal spending, not Congress. This contradicts article I, section 8, of the US Constitution, which grants Congress the power to tax and spend for the general welfare of the country.

    For the majority of constitutional experts, the executive (the president) may propose a budget, but it is Congress that authorises it.




    Read more:
    How Project 2025 became the blueprint for Donald Trump’s second term


    Concerned by this, Democrats on the Senate budget committee attempted a boycott of Vought’s confirmation vote, which failed when all 11 Repubican members voted in favour. And when the call came on the Senate floor to confirm his appointment, all 47 Democratic senators held an all-night debate in protest.

    Democrat and Senate minority leader Chuck Schumer has called Vought the “most radical nominee” with “the most extreme agenda” and said that Americans needed to understand the danger he poses to them in their daily lives.

    Vought’s involvement in Project 2025

    When asked to compare the Trump administration’s policies to Project 2025, Paul Dans, who was the director of Project 2025 until he stepped down during the Trump campaign, said that the administration’s policies were “beyond my wildest dreams”. According to one website tracking the agenda, of the 313 suggested policy objectives in Project 2025, 101 have been implemented, while another 64 are in progress.

    A significant number of Project 2025’s recommendations have been implemented by the Elon Musk-led Doge. And Vought has been described by one journalist as “the glue between Musk and the Republicans”.

    Vought and Musk have forged a strange but effective relationship in executing Doge’s cost-cutting initiatives. According to reports quoting former Trump administration officials, Musk’s Doge has used data to identify what he considers to be overspending while and Vought’s OMB has confirmed Doge’s findings recommending how to deal with them.

    “What’s needed is a specific theory about the case and what can be done,” Vought said. It was part of an effort to help the government “balance its books”, he added.

    When asked by Tucker Carlson what he thought of Doge, Vought replied: “I think they’re bringing an exhilarating rush … of creativity, outside the box thinking, comfortability with risk and leverage.”

    The process to crush the so-called “deep state” conducted by Maga Republicans in Congress and Doge in the White House has been expertly coordinated by Vought. As one reporter wrote, he has experience of working on Capitol Hill and is on good terms with the Freedom Caucus who are the group of conservative Republicans that advocates for limited government, fiscal restraint and strict adherence to a constitutional, right-wing agenda.

    After the caucus was instrumental in defining the terms of support for Mike MCarthy as Speaker of the House in 2023, Vought called the members of Freedom House “the lions that have been through battle and won.” He knows the capabilities of the OMB – and is just as anti-establishment as Musk.

    According to independent researchers tracking Project 2025, a number of departments still have more than half of the project’s objectives to be completed. The administration will need to work quickly, however.

    Historically, the party that occupies the White House fares badly in the midterms. The Republicans could lose control of the House or the Senate, both of which they currently control. Should this happen, the administration may find it more difficult to implement the changes they wish.

    But it is highly unlikely that this will deter Vought and his drive for reforms of presidential powers. He, along with the majority of the Trump White House, believe in the unitary executive theory. This essentially argues that the president has control over all executive branch officials and operations, and that Congress cannot limit that control, even through legislation.

    If Vought does carry on and Congress challenges his decisions, the issue could end up in the Supreme Court – a court dominated by Trump appointees. Any judgment made by the court would be seismic in its importance of future interpretations of the constitution and where power really lies in the federal government.

    For Vought and other Project 2025 authors in the administration, a ruling in their favour would be vindication of their work.

  • MIL-OSI Global: Forget chatbots: research suggests reading can help combat loneliness and boost the brain

    Source: The Conversation – UK – By Barbara Jacquelyn Sahakian, Professor of Clinical Neuropsychology, University of Cambridge

    Rawpixel.com/Shutterstock

    Loneliness has become such a widespread problem that Silicon Valley billionaires are now highlighting it to market AI companions, with Mark Zuckerberg recently stating “the average American has fewer than three friends”.

    This actually echoes what the World Health Organization has called a crisis of social isolation and loneliness. They report that around 25% of older adults are socially isolated and 5%-15% of adolescents are lonely. But a variety of research – including our own – suggests reading may be a much better solution than chatbots.

    Human interaction is no doubt hugely important. In a study we published in 2023, we found that it only takes around five close friends for children and adolescents to thrive, giving them better brain structure, cognition, academic performance and mental health.

    Having fewer than five close friends may not provide enough social contact. But larger numbers are less likely to be close friends. The dilemma of technology frequently means that despite some people having vast numbers of friends on social media, they are not close friends and so do not provide the social support needed.


    Get your news from actual experts, straight to your inbox. Sign up to our daily newsletter to receive all The Conversation UK’s latest coverage of news and research, from politics and business to the arts and sciences.


    Similarly, chatbots may not provide the type of face-to-face social interaction that people need to flourish. During the pandemic lockdowns, a study found that face-to-face communication was far more beneficial for mental health than digital communication.

    But how can reading help us to feel less lonely and have better wellbeing?

    A recent survey from The Queen’s Reading Room, the charity and book club of Queen Camilla, and other surveys, have found that reading fiction and other books significantly reduces feelings of loneliness and improves wellbeing.

    Another charity, The Reader, conducted a survey of approximately 2,000 participants and found that this was especially true among young adults. Fifty-nine percent of those aged 18-34 said reading made them feel more connected to others and 56% felt less alone during the pandemic.

    Another survey, in conjunction with the University of Liverpool, of over 4,000 participants found that reading offers powerful benefits, serving as a top method for reducing stress. In addition, participants reported that reading encouraged personal growth, such as improving health, picking up hobbies and boosting empathy, with 64% of readers having a better understanding others’ feelings.

    Reading and the brain

    Indeed, scientific research looking at book clubs and shared reading back this up, finding notable emotional and social benefits of reading. For example, students reported greater connection (42.9%) to others, deeper understanding of others’ experiences and beliefs (61.2%) and reduced loneliness (14.3%) as a result of reading.

    The surveys above all rely on people reporting how they feel, rather than an objective measure. But there are also findings from objective measures of the brain, including neuroimaging. A systematic review of 11 intervention studies showed that shared reading among older adults improved wellbeing and helped alleviate loneliness and social isolation.

    One way in which reading may help reduce loneliness is by enhancing our social cognition, which is the ability to understand and connect with others.

    There are plenty of cognitive benefits from reading, in addition to social connectedness.
    aniascamera/Shutterstock

    A neuroimaging study of young adults found that reading fiction, particularly passages with social content, activated areas of the brain involved in social behaviour and emotional understanding, such as the dorsomedial prefrontal cortex. This brain region was also linked to the stronger social cognition seen in frequent fiction readers, suggesting a neural pathway through which reading fosters greater social connectedness.

    Importantly, reading may also reduce the risk of dementia. One study of 469 people aged 75 and over, with no dementia at baseline, were followed up for 5.1 years. Among leisure activities such as playing board games, playing musical instruments and dancing, reading was associated with a 35% reduced risk of dementia.

    A number of studies have similarly shown that engaging in cognitively stimulating activities, such as reading, can slow cognitive decline and reduce the risk of dementia.

    Our own research also showed the benefits of reading for pleasure early in life. In a large sample of over 10,000 children in the Adolescent Brain Cognitive Development (ABCD) Study, we found that those children who read for pleasure early in life had better brain structure, cognition, academic achievement, longer sleep duration and better mental health – including lower symptoms of inattention, stress and depression – when adolescents. Importantly, they also had less screen time and better social interactions.

    So, while AI and chatbots can enhance our lives in many ways, they are not a solution to everything. We know that while technology has many benefits, it has also produced many unforeseen problems. Let’s solve problems of loneliness and social isolation through reading and book clubs. Reading is also a great way to improve brain structure, cognition and wellbeing.

  • MIL-OSI Global: Why spring 2025 is so dry

    Source: The Conversation – UK – By Jack Marley, Environment + Energy Editor, UK edition

    April showers bring May flowers according to an old English saying.

    This phrase, which might have originated in a verse written by poet Thomas Tusser in 1557, harks back to a time when most people depended on rough rules that were borne of practical experience to know when to plant crops. “Such weather lore was the only forecast available”, says meteorologist Rob Thompson at the University of Reading.




    Read more:
    ‘April showers’ – a rainfall scientist explains what they are and why they are becoming more intense


    UK farmers waited in vain for showers this April. The unusually dry month gave lie to the centuries-old expression, which hints at a climate that was generally more obedient to familiar rhythms. The heating of Earth’s atmosphere and ocean, predominantly caused by the mass burning of fossil fuels, has changed that. What we can expect in each season is no longer so assured.

    So, how do we keep our bearings on a warming planet?


    This roundup of The Conversation’s climate coverage comes from our award-winning weekly climate action newsletter. Every Wednesday, The Conversation’s environment editor writes Imagine, a short email that goes a little deeper into just one climate issue. Join the 45,000+ readers who’ve subscribed.


    Forecasting chaos

    Forecasters have an enormous challenge in predicting how the weather in each season will change, and in communicating the role of climate change.

    “Overall, we can be confident that climate change is bringing warmer conditions in all seasons,” say atmospheric scientists Simon H. Lee and Matthew Patterson at the University of St Andrews. Europe in particular has been a hotspot for warming, with temperatures rising at roughly double the global average.

    Patterson suspects that this has already warped our perceptions of what a “normal” season feels like. When a month arrives with temperatures closer to the long-term average for instance, like June 2024, people tend to experience it as unusually cold.




    Read more:
    Average months now feel cold thanks to climate change


    “Scientists also have strong evidence to suggest that drought conditions will become more common,” Lee and Patterson continue.

    The UK has had roughly half the rainfall it would usually expect for March and April, and spring 2025 is on track to be the country’s driest on record. Some of the latest research on Earth’s water cycle predicts that these dry bouts will get drier, while wet ones will get wetter, and that the switch from drought to deluge will be more sudden (“weather whiplash”, as some have called it).




    Read more:
    Landmark new research shows how global warming is messing with our rainfall


    This doesn’t fully explain the UK’s record-warm and dry spring, however. There are also “weather blocks” to factor in.

    “A blocking event is a disruption to the usual weather patterns of Earth’s middle latitudes,” explains Tim Woollings, a professor in physical climate science at the University of Oxford. In this part of the world it’s the jet stream, a river of air high in the atmosphere, that typically sets the agenda by driving transient weather over the British Isles from the Atlantic.

    Since the beginning of March, a zone of high pressure has rested above the UK and blocked the jet stream like a boulder in a river, Lee and Patterson say. The weather has effectively remained “stuck”. This phenomenon is responsible for a lot of extreme weather in the middle latitudes, as blocks prevent relief from heatwaves or cold snaps, Woollings adds.




    Read more:
    How weather ‘blocks’ have triggered more extreme heatwaves and floods across Europe


    There isn’t conclusive evidence to suggest these blocks are becoming more common as the climate warms according to Lee and Patterson. But one thing is clear: the climate is incredibly complex – and our continuing intervention in it is reckless.

    High-temperature haiku

    Seasons are our living world’s accommodation of the variation in day length, temperature and weather during the year.

    What we perceive as seasonal features, like the shedding of leaves, the arrival and departure of migratory animals, are the adaptations species have made to the average set of conditions that have remained within a particular range for several thousands of years.

    Changes in Earth’s orbit and spin axis gradually influenced the climate and seasons over millennia. More recently, fossil fuel burning has been the dominant influence.

    “As such, humanity is currently on the path to compressing millions of years of temperature change into just a couple of centuries,” say ancient climate experts Dan Lunt (University of Bristol) and Darrell Kaufman (Northern Arizona University).

    The seasonal signals we once thought of as immutable are changing to match these changing conditions. It’s too much, too fast for most species to deal with – including our own.




    Read more:
    Humanity is compressing millions of years of natural change into just a few centuries


    To reorient around a rapidly changing climate, we could do as Tusser did six centuries ago, and write poetry.

    Haiku is perhaps our most useful cultural barometer of climate change. These poems, which originated in 17th-century Japan, comprise three short lines and usually include a reference to the season in which they were composed.

    “A successful haiku could be described as a half-finished poem,” say lecturer in publishing Jasmin Kirkbride (University of East Anglia) and creative writing PhD candidate Paul Chambers (University of Bristol). The listener must complete the scene in their head by linking it with an intense moment of perception from their own life, in which “the vast is perceived in one thing”.




    Read more:
    Haiku has captured the essence of seasons for centuries – new poems contain a trace of climate change


    As seasons have shifted, so have their markers in haiku. Snowdrops, once a feature of February haiku, now appear close to Christmas. The language used to describe certain species has altered too, the pair say, to become “soaked in grief”. Butterflies that once formed “clouds” in earlier haiku, for example, are now “lone survivors… pushing against time”.

    Kirkbride and Chambers urge a new generation of poets to continue recording these changes in haiku: “The vast climate crisis is upon us, and we should write about it.”

  • MIL-OSI Global: Why are Turkey and the PKK turning to peace – and can it last?

    Source: The Conversation – UK – By Pinar Dinc, Associate Professor of Political Science, Department of Political Science and Researcher, Centre for Advanced Middle Eastern Studies, Lund University

    Negotiations to end more than 40 years of conflict between the Turkish state and the Kurdistan Workers’ party (PKK) have taken on a concrete dimension. On May 12, two months after the PKK’s imprisoned leader, Abdullah Öcalan, wrote a letter in which he called on the group to lay down its arms, it has announced it will disband.

    The PKK, which has been fighting for greater Kurdish rights and autonomy, has outlined several conditions it views as essential for it to dissolve. It insists that Öcalan lead and direct the peace process, that the right to democratic politics in Turkey is recognised, and that the group is given solid legal guarantees.

    On the one hand, there seems to be great longing for peace between Turkey and the PKK. This has been evidenced by the positive reactions to the PKK’s statement both nationally and internationally.

    Turkish president, Recep Tayyip Erdoğan, said the PKK’s disengagement with terror had opened “the doors of a new era in every area, namely strengthening politics and democratic capacity”.


    Get your news from actual experts, straight to your inbox. Sign up to our daily newsletter to receive all The Conversation UK’s latest coverage of news and research, from politics and business to the arts and sciences.


    However, there is also scepticism. Turkey views the peace process very differently from the Kurds, referring to it as part of the government’s “terror-free Turkey” initiative. The Kurdish movement has instead adopted the title of Öcalan’s February letter, “Call for Peace and Democratic Society”.

    Many also see Erdoğan’s willingness to resolve the Kurdish issue as a political maneuver by the ruling Justice and Development party (AKP). Positioning itself as the party that ended decades of “terror” at the hands of the PKK would allow the AKP to consolidate its hold on power.

    But, notwithstanding this, there are clear reasons for both the Turkish state and the PKK to come to the negotiating table now. One of the leading reasons is the changing geopolitical dynamics of the Middle East.

    In late 2024, Bashar al-Assad’s regime was toppled in Syria and the country was subsequently taken over by Islamist militants. Iran’s influence has also been weakened following the collapse of parts of its regional proxy network, notably Hamas in Gaza, Hezbollah in Lebanon and, most recently, the Houthis in Yemen.

    Israel, meanwhile, is continuing its war in Gaza. And it has intensified its military operations in Syria, particularly near the Israeli-occupied Golan Heights, alongside open expressions of support for Syria’s Druze religous communities.

    At the same time, Donald Trump has returned to the White House and reopened the door to dialogue with Iran over its nuclear programme. The region’s politics are being reshaped, and leaders across the Middle East are repositioning themselves accordingly.

    For the PKK and its broader political base, a peace process with Turkey offers a pathway to equal citizenship, democratic participation and long-term legitimacy for Kurds in the Middle East after nearly a century of struggle.

    This was signalled by the Kurdish National Conference in April 2025. The conference, which was attended by different Kurdish parties and organisations, highlighted the importance of strategic coordination among Kurds in the region.

    For Turkey, peace with the PKK now would further reduce a weakened Iran’s ability to project power westward. Some groups suspected of being affiliated with the PKK, such as the Sinjar Resistance Units in northern Iraq, have been indirectly supported by Iran.

    Turkey’s handling of the PKK conflict and the broader Kurdish issue has also often complicated its engagement with the west. For example, human rights groups have accused Turkey of allowing the Syrian National Army (a coalition of armed groups in northern Syria) to act with impunity against Kurdish civilians in areas outside its control.

    This has created friction in Turkey’s diplomatic outreach to the US and Europe. By addressing the longstanding Kurdish issue, Ankara could lay the groundwork for more stable relations with the west. These relations are particularly important now as Turkey is looking to take an increasingly key role in European security.

    It is serving as a mediator in negotiations to end the Ukraine war. And Erdoğan has even offered to host direct talks between the Ukrainian president, Volodymr Zelensky, and his Russian counterpart, Vladimir Putin, in Istanbul.

    Bumpy road ahead

    The PKK’s dissolution will not guarantee peace in Turkey. The Kurdish people expect equal citizenship and the end the government’s practice of removing elected mayors and replacing them with state-appointed trustees.

    They also demand the release of political prisoners and reforms to Turkey’s anti-terrorism laws, which critics say are frequently used to suppress dissent. These issues will be discussed in parliament over the coming days, with talks on a new constitution expected to take place in the autumn.

    The negotiations will not be simple. The Kurds have been persistently labelled as rebels, traitors and terrorists since the beginning of the Turkish republic in 1923. It will not be easy to change entrenched opinions overnight.

    Özgür Özel, the leader of Turkey’s main opposition Republican People’s party (CHP), has emphasised the importance of resolving the Kurdish issue peacefully and democratically. But it is not clear whether his views reflect those of his supporter base and Turkish society more broadly.

    Turkey must be further democratised to give the peace process a greater chance of success. The nation’s vibrant civil society currently operates under intense pressure from the state. Giving it more of a voice will help bring Turkey’s deeply divided society together.

    It is always difficult – if not impossible – to make predictions about the future when it comes to Middle Eastern politics. However, a new balance is being established in the Middle East, and in this new balance very different players have to sit at the same table.

  • MIL-OSI Global: Caveman method skincare: how neglecting skincare completely can give you ‘cornflake’ build-up

    Source: The Conversation – UK – By Adam Taylor, Professor of Anatomy, Lancaster University

    Gorodenkoff/Shutterstock

    Social media has done it again – this time reviving a minimalist skincare trend known as the caveman method. Think of it as the paleo diet for your face: no cleansers, no moisturisers, no water. Just your skin, left completely to its own devices.

    Supporters claim it helps reduce breakouts, arguing that overuse of products is irritating their skin. But while simplifying your routine might have some short-term benefits, going completely product free, and especially water free, can put you at risk of a lesser known condition: dermatitis neglecta.

    Dermatitis neglecta was first described in a medical journal in 1995. It’s a skin condition that doesn’t involve inflammation but rather occurs when skin isn’t cleaned adequately over time. It’s most commonly seen in people with neurological or psychological conditions, or in people avoiding cleaning surgical wounds, skin sensitivity, or even poor hygiene.

    It often shows up on the face, chest and limbs, but can appear anywhere on the body. The hallmark? A pigmented, scaly build-up that looks like cornflakes.

    But what’s actually building up?

    Your skin is constantly renewing itself. As new skin cells form underneath, older ones are pushed up and eventually die due to lack of oxygen from the blood supply beneath.

    We shed about 500 million dead skin cells per day – roughly two grams’ worth. That’s not much, but if you’re not washing your face, even this small daily build-up can quickly lead to visible debris and dullness.

    This often overlooked layer of built-up skin can sometimes conceal underlying medical conditions, including cancer, that only become apparent once the excess is removed.

    Skin cancers are less common in people with darker skin tones but they often have worse outcomes, primarily due to delayed diagnosis, which makes the cancer harder to treat. In such cases, conditions like dermatitis neglecta may further obscure signs of disease, making early detection even more challenging.


    Get your news from actual experts, straight to your inbox. Sign up to our daily newsletter to receive all The Conversation UK’s latest coverage of news and research, from politics and business to the arts and sciences.


    But it’s not just dead cells at play. Your skin’s natural secretions, sweat and sebum, also contribute to this protective barrier.

    Sebum is an oily substance produced by sebaceous glands all over the body. It helps keep moisture in and has antimicrobial properties. The nose is the area with the highest sebum production, which explains its reputation for shininess. Sebum also plays a role in skin pH, helping keep the skin slightly acidic to ward off harmful bacteria.

    Sweat, meanwhile, also contains antimicrobial peptides that helps defend against pathogens. But if these secretions can’t reach or function properly at the skin’s surface – either because they’re blocked by build-up or not spread through cleansing – your natural defences may weaken, making it easier for bacteria or fungi to thrive.

    Skipping all skincare might sound natural, but it may disrupt these finely balanced systems. If the skin becomes overwhelmed, it can’t do its job – leading not just to clogged pores, but potential infection.

    Thankfully, dermatitis neglecta is relatively easy to treat. Mild cases clear up with warm soapy water. More stubborn build-up may require gentle cleansing with isopropyl alcohol. In extreme cases, dermatologists may prescribe keratolytics, creams that help break down and remove the thickened outer layers.

    Back to basics

    Let’s get one thing straight: you don’t need a ten-step routine. But, as well as keeping the skin clean, a few basic skincare practices go a long way.

    First, hydrate. Drinking water can improve skin hydration, especially if your intake has been low.

    Next, moisturise. A simple moisturiser with ingredients like hyaluronic acid or glycerin helps lock in moisture and support the skin’s natural barrier. You’ll often spot hyaluronic acid on product labels: it’s known for its ability to bind water to the skin.

    High molecular weight hyaluronic acid can help hydrate the surface of the skin and support it’s barrier function. But only low molecular weight hyaluronic acid can penetrate into the deeper layers, where it can help improve hydration more comprehensively and help reduce the appearance of fine lines. A blend of high and low molecular weight hyaluronic acid can offer both deep hydration and surface moisture retention.

    Humectants like sodium PCA also draw moisture from the air into the skin, helping to keep it soft and supple. This is particularly important for darker skin tones, which are more prone to transepidermal water loss, meaning they can lose moisture more quickly and may need extra hydration support.

    Finally, wear sunscreen – every day – no matter your skin tone. While melanin can offer some natural protection against UV damage, it’s not enough to prevent skin cancer, premature ageing, or pigmentation issues. Daily use of sunscreen is essential for everyone. UV rays damage collagen, the protein that keeps skin firm. They cause collagen to cross-link, making it stiff and contributing to wrinkles and sagging. Collagen has a half-life of around 15 years, so once it’s damaged, your skin takes a long time to recover.

    To maintain the skin’s young, fresh and healthy appearance collagen and other molecules need to be replaced and allowed to mature. But UV also physically damages the collagen formation and maturation process, making it more difficult for new collagen to form properly, further contributing to the aged appearance of skin. Sunscreen helps prevent this long-term ageing effect.

    Cheesy varnish

    If you think your skin has never been coated in build-up, think again. In the womb, your sebaceous glands produced a substance called vernix caseosa, Latin for “cheesy varnish”. This waxy coating, visible on many newborns, is made of sebum and dead skin. It moisturises, insulates and protects infants during birth – and it’s proof that build-up on your skin isn’t as unnatural as it might seem.

    Going back to basics can feel appealing, especially in a world overflowing with products. But your skin is a complex, hardworking organ that benefits from a little support.

    More research is needed to understand how skincare affects different people: factors like biological sex, skin tone, environment and genetics all play a role. But simple steps like drinking water, applying moisturiser, and wearing sunscreen can help your skin function at its best.

    So before you ditch everything in your bathroom, remember that “natural” doesn’t always mean “better”. Your skin evolved to protect you – but it still needs a little help now and then.

  • MIL-OSI Global: Post-sepsis syndrome: when the body recovers but the brain doesn’t

    Source: The Conversation – UK – By Steven W. Kerrigan, Professor of Precision Therapeutics, School of Pharmacy and Biomolecular Sciences, RCSI University of Medicine and Health Sciences

    A 3D rendering of the life-threatening condition sepsis Love Employee/Shutterstock

    Sepsis is a life-threatening condition triggered by the body’s extreme response to infection. It causes widespread inflammation, which can lead to tissue damage, organ failure and death.

    Thanks to modern medicine, survival rates have improved dramatically. But for many who survive, the battle isn’t over when they leave hospital. Instead, they enter a new and often overlooked phase of recovery marked by lingering, life-altering effects.

    Post-sepsis syndrome (PSS) affects up to half of all sepsis survivors and can persist for months or even years. It’s a complex mix of physical, cognitive and psychological symptoms. People may seem physically recovered yet struggle with overwhelming fatigue, chronic pain, muscle weakness and disrupted sleep.

    The most profound impacts, however, often show up in the brain. Many sepsis survivors experience cognitive problems that mirror those seen in traumatic brain injury or early dementia. These can include memory lapses, difficulty concentrating, slower thinking and impaired decision-making.


    Get your news from actual experts, straight to your inbox. Sign up to our daily newsletter to receive all The Conversation UK’s latest coverage of news and research, from politics and business to the arts and sciences.


    For some, these challenges are manageable. For others, they’re severe enough to interfere with work, education or independent living.

    One major culprit appears to be the body’s own inflammatory response. During sepsis, the immune system floods the body with inflammatory molecules – a so-called “cytokine storm”. This can damage the blood-brain barrier, allowing harmful substances and immune cells into the brain. The resulting neuroinflammation and oxygen deprivation can injure brain cells and disrupt normal function.

    Hidden psychological toll

    Anyone who survives sepsis can develop PSS, but some are more vulnerable than others. Risk factors include: older age, which increases the likelihood of cognitive decline; long ICU stays or the use of a ventilator, which can contribute to physical and mental complications; pre-existing mental health or cognitive conditions; and more severe inflammatory responses during sepsis, which are linked to lasting damage.

    Children are also at risk, as they may experience developmental or emotional challenges that affect their learning and social development for years.

    Many sepsis survivors go on to experience post-traumatic stress disorder (PTSD), anxiety or depression. These issues can be triggered by the trauma of a near-death experience, prolonged sedation, invasive treatments, or time spent in intensive care units (ICUs) – often while cut off from family and friends.

    In fact, “ICU delirium”, which affects up to 80% of patients on ventilators, has been strongly associated with long-term cognitive and psychological impairment. Sepsis survivors who experience this often recall vivid, terrifying hallucinations during their ICU stay. These memories can haunt them more than the physical illness itself.

    The recovery gap

    One of the biggest challenges for sepsis survivors is the lack of follow-up care. Unlike heart attack or stroke recovery, which typically involves coordinated rehabilitation, post-sepsis care is often fragmented. Patients can be discharged without a recovery plan and left to navigate a confusing and lonely road back to health.

    What’s needed are multidisciplinary post-sepsis clinics, where patients can access neurologists, psychologists, rehab specialists and social workers all under one roof. Early support, both psychological and cognitive, can dramatically improve long-term outcomes.

    Sepsis doesn’t just take a toll on survivors – it affects families, communities and healthcare systems. Many survivors cannot return to work, require ongoing care, and face financial hardship. In the US, sepsis costs an estimated US$60 billion annually (£50.8 billion), much of it spent on post-acute care and readmissions.

    A 2016 film inspired by the true story of Tom Ray, who lost his arms, legs and part of his face to sepsis.

    There’s also a growing concern that sepsis may raise the risk of long-term neurodegenerative diseases such as Alzheimer’s. More research is needed, but the links between inflammation, brain damage and cognitive decline are becoming harder to ignore.




    Read more:
    Thirty years on, our research linking viral infections with Alzheimer’s is finally getting the attention it deserves


    Globally, there is progress in helping people survive sepsis. But we must also ensure that sepsis survivors thrive afterwards.

    Here’s what I believe needs to happen now: encourage greater awareness of PSS among clinicians, patients and families; integrate post-sepsis care into chronic disease and rehabilitation programs; and generate more funding to research how and why PSS develops – and how to prevent or treat it.

    People recovering from sepsis often rely heavily on loved ones who need better support themselves. Survivors also need clearer, kinder help to get back to work and school, or just back to the everyday routines that once felt normal.

    Surviving sepsis is a triumph of modern medicine – but what comes after is still a neglected frontier. For too many, life after sepsis means battling invisible wounds that affect the brain, body and soul. Recognising, researching and responding to PSS isn’t just a clinical need – it’s a moral obligation. Survivors deserve more than survival. They deserve a chance to truly recover.

  • MIL-Evening Report: Two lizard-like creatures crossed tracks 355 million years ago. Today, their footprints yield a major discovery

    Source: The Conversation (Au and NZ) – By John Long, Strategic Professor in Palaeontology, Flinders University

    Marcin Ambrozik

    The emergence of four-legged animals known as tetrapods was a key step in the evolution of many species today – including humans.

    Our new discovery, published today in Nature, details ancient fossil footprints found in Australia that upend the early evolution timeline of all tetrapods. It also suggests major parts of the story could have played out in the southern supercontinent of Gondwana.

    This fossil trackway whispers that we have been looking for the origin of modern tetrapods in the wrong time, and perhaps the wrong place.

    The first feet on land

    Tetrapods originated a long time ago in the Devonian period, when strange lobe-finned fishes began to haul themselves out of the water, probably around 390 million years ago.

    This ancestral stock later split into two main evolutionary lines. One led to modern amphibians, such as frogs and salamanders. The other led to amniotes, whose eggs contain amniotic membranes protecting the developing foetus.

    Today, amniotes include all reptiles, birds and mammals. They are by far the most successful tetrapod group, numbering more than 27,000 species of reptiles, birds and mammals.

    They have occupied every environment on land, have conquered the air, and many returned to the water in spectacularly successful fashion. But the fossil record shows the earliest members of this amniote group were small and looked rather like lizards. How did they emerge?

    The oldest known tetrapods have always been thought to be primitive fish-like forms like Acanthostega, barely capable of moving on land.

    Acanthostega, an early tetrapod that lived about 365 million years ago, was a member of the ancestral stock that gave rise to amphibians and amniotes.
    The authors

    Most scientists agree amphibians and amniotes separated at the start of the Carboniferous period, about 355 million years ago. Later in the period, the amniote lineage split further into the ancestors of mammals and reptiles-plus-birds.

    Now, this tidy picture falls apart.

    A curious trackway

    Key to our discovery is a 35 centimetre wide sandstone slab from Taungurung country, near Mansfield in eastern Victoria.

    The slab is covered with the footprints of clawed feet that can only belong to early amniotes, most probably reptiles. It pushes back the origin of the amniotes by at least 35 million years.

    Mansfield slab, dated between 359-350 million years old, showing positions of early reptile tracks.
    The authors

    Despite huge variations in size and shape, all amniotes have certain features in common. For one, if we have limbs with fingers and toes, these are almost always tipped with claws – or nails, in the case of humans.

    In other tetrapod groups, real claws don’t occur. Even claw-like, hardened toe tips seen in some amphibians are extremely rare.

    Claws usually leave obvious marks in footprints, providing a clue to whether a fossil footprint was made by an amniote.

    Close up showing the oldest known tracks with hooked claws from Mansfield, Victoria. Left, photo; right, optical scan.
    The authors

    The oldest clawed tracks

    The previous oldest fossil record of reptiles is based on footprints and bones from North America and Europe around 318 million years ago.

    The oldest record of reptile-like tracks in Europe is from Silesia in Poland, a new discovery also revealed in our paper. They are around 328 million years old.

    However, the Australian slab is much older than that, dated to between 359 and 350 million years old. It comes from the earliest part of the Carboniferous rock outcropping along the Broken River (Berrepit in the Taungurung language of the local First Nations people).

    This area has long been known for yielding many kinds of spectacular fossil fishes that lived in lakes and large rivers. Now, for the first time, we catch a glimpse of life on the riverbank.

    Fossil hunters search the Carboniferous red sandstone in the Mansfield area of Victoria. Such outcrops recently yielded the trackways of the world’s oldest reptile.
    John Long

    Two trackways of fossil footprints cross the slab’s upper surface, one of them overstepping an isolated footprint facing the opposite direction. The surface is covered with dimples made by raindrops, recording a brief shower just before the footprints were made. This proves the creatures were moving about on dry land.

    All the footprints show claw marks, some in the form of long scratches where the foot has been dragged along.

    The shape of the feet matches that of known early reptile tracks, so we are confident the footprints belong to an amniote. Our short animation below gives a reconstruction of the ancient environment around Mansfield 355 million years ago, and shows how the tracks were made.

    A short animation showing the creature making the tracks and its scientific significance. By Flinders University and Monkeystack Productions.

    Rewriting the timeline

    This find has a massive impact on the origin timeline of all tetrapods.

    If amniotes had already evolved by the earliest Carboniferous, as our fossil shows, the last common ancestor of amniotes and amphibians has to lie much further back in time, in the Devonian period.

    We can estimate the timing of the split by comparing the relative lengths of different branches in DNA-based family trees of living tetrapods. It suggests the split took place in the late Devonian, maybe as far back as 380 million years ago.

    This implies the late Devonian world was populated not just by primitive fish-like tetrapods, and intermediate “fishapods” like the famous Tiktaalik, but also by advanced forms including close relatives of the living lineages. So why haven’t we found their bones?

    The location of our slab provides a clue.

    Big evolutionary questions

    All other records of Carboniferous amniotes have come from the northern hemisphere ancient landmass called Euramerica that incorporated present-day North America and Europe. Euramerica also produced the great majority of Devonian tetrapod fossils.

    The new Australian fossils come from Gondwana, a gigantic southern continent that also contained Africa, South America, Antarctica and India.

    In all of this vast landmass, which stretched from the southern tropics down across the South Pole, our little slab is currently the only tetrapod fossil from the earliest part of the Carboniferous.

    The Devonian record is scarcely much better. The Gondwana fossil record of early tetrapods is shockingly incomplete, with enormous gaps that could conceal – well, just about anything.

    This find now raises a big evolutionary question. Did the first modern tetrapods, our own distant ancestors, emerge in the temperate Devonian landscapes of southern Gondwana, long before they spread to the sun-baked semi-deserts and steaming swamps of equatorial Euramerica?

    It’s quite possible. Only more fieldwork, bringing to light new discoveries of Devonian and Carboniferous fossils from the old Gondwana continents, might one day answer that question.

  • MIL-Evening Report: Newly discovered frog species from 55 million years ago challenges evolutionary tree

    Source: The Conversation (Au and NZ) – By Roy M. Farman, Adjunct Associate Lecturer, School of Biological, Earth and Environmental Sciences, UNSW Sydney

    Australian Green Tree Frog (_Litoria caerulea_). indrabone/iNaturalist, CC BY-NC

    Australian tree frogs today make up over one third of all known frog species on the continent. Among this group, iconic species such as the green tree frog (Litoria caerulea) and the green and golden bell frog (Litoria aurea), are both beloved for their vivid colours and distinctive calls.

    In the Early Eocene epoch, 55 million years ago, Australia’s tree frogs were hopping across the Australian continent from one billabong to the next through a forested corridor that also extended back across Antarctica to South America. These were the last remnants of ancient supercontinent Gondwana.

    In new research published today in the Journal of Vertebrate Paleontology, we identify Australia’s earliest known species of tree frog – one that once hopped and croaked around an ancient lake near the town of Murgon in south-eastern Queensland.

    This research demonstrates tree frogs were present in Australia 30 million years earlier than previously thought, living alongside Australia’s earliest known snakes, songbirds and marsupials.

    A common ancestor

    Tree frogs (Pelodryadidae) have expanded discs on their fingers and toes enabling them to climb trees. Despite their name, however, they are known to occupy a wide range of habitats, from fast-flowing streams to ephemeral ponds.

    Australia’s previously earliest tree frogs were recovered from Late Oligocene (about 26 million years old) and Early Miocene (23 million years old) fossil deposits. Late Oligocene frog fossils were found at Kangaroo Well in the Northern Territory and Lake Palankarinna in South Australia. They were also recently found in many deposits from the Riversleigh World Heritage Area in Queensland.

    Artist’s reconstruction of the new species Litoria tylerantiqua (right) and previously described species Platyplectrum casca (left).
    Samantha Yabsley

    It has long been known that South American tree frogs and Australian tree frogs shared a common Gondwanan ancestor. What is unknown is when this common ancestor lived.

    Based on some molecular data, it has been estimated that the two groups separated from this common ancestor as recent as 32.9 million years ago.

    A diverse fossil deposit

    Our new study was based on frog fossils from a deposit near the town of Murgon, located on the traditional lands of the Waka Waka people of south-eastern Queensland. These fossils accumulated some 55 million years ago. This was between the time when a colossal meteorite took out the non-flying dinosaurs and the time when Australia broke free from the rest of Gondwana to become an isolated continent.

    CT scans of preserved frogs were used to compare the three-dimensional shape of the fossil bones with those of living species.
    Roy Farman/UNSW Sydney

    As well as ancient frog fossils, the Early Eocene freshwater clay deposit also contains fossils of ancient bats, marsupials, snakes, non-marine birds and potentially the world’s oldest songbirds.

    We used CT scans of frogs preserved in ethanol from Australian museum collections to compare the three-dimensional shape of the fossil bones with those of living species. This method is called three-dimensional geometric morphometrics. It has only been used on fossil frogs once before.

    Using these new methods, we can unravel the relationships of these fossils to all other groups of frogs – both living and extinct.

    Pushing back the evolutionary tree

    From its diagnostic ilium (one of three paired pelvic bones), we identified a new species of Litoria from the family Pelodryadidae. We named this species Litoria tylerantiqua in honour of the late Michael Tyler, a renowned Australian herpetologist globally celebrated for his research on frogs and toads.

    Litoria tylerantiqua joins the only other Murgon frog discovered so far, the ground-dwelling Platyplectrum casca, as the oldest frogs known from Australia. Both species have living relatives in Australia and New Guinea. This demonstrates the remarkable resilience over time of some of Australia’s most fragile creatures.

    Our new research provides crucial new understanding that helps to calibrate molecular clock studies. This is a method scientists use to estimate when different species split from a common ancestor based on the calculated rate of genetic change over time.

    Our research indicates the separation of Australian tree frogs and South American tree frogs is at minimum 55 million years ago. This pushes back the estimated molecular separation time for these groups by 22 million years.

    Three left sided ilia (pelvic fossil bones) which collectively provided the diagnostic information needed to identify the new species.
    UNSW Sydney/Roy Farman

    New insights to help endangered species

    Unravelling the deep-time changes in the diversity and evolution of the ancestors of today’s living animals can provide important new insights into the way these groups have responded in the past to previous challenges. These challenges include former natural cycles of climate change.

    The more we know about the fossil record, the more likely we will better anticipate future responses to similar challenges, including human-induced climate change.

    This is especially important for critically endangered species such as the Southern Corroboree Frog and Baw Baw Frog. Now restricted to alpine habitats in New South Wales and Victoria, they are at serious risk of extinction due to global warming.

  • MIL-OSI USA: Budd, Nehls Introduce Legislation to Allow Flight of Supersonic Civil Aircraft

    US Senate News:

    Source: United States Senator Ted Budd (R-North Carolina)

    Washington, D.C. — U.S. Senator Ted Budd (R-N.C.), a member of the Senate Committee on Commerce, Science, and Transportation, and Congressman Troy Nehls (R-Texas-22), Chairman of the Subcommittee on Aviation for the House Transportation and Infrastructure Committee, introduced the Supersonic Aviation Modernization (SAM) Act, to require the Federal Aviation Administration (FAA) Administrator to issue regulations to legalize civil supersonic flight in the United States.

    For the past fifty-two years, the United States has had a speed limit in the sky. The SAM Act would permit operators to fly aircraft at supersonic speeds within the National Airspace System if no sonic boom reaches the ground.

    “The race for supersonic dominance between the U.S. and China is already underway and the stakes couldn’t be higher. To maintain our global leadership in aerospace innovation, we must modernize air travel by lifting the outdated ban on civil supersonic flight. The Supersonic Aviation Modernization Act paves the way to lift decades-old restrictions, allowing for faster air travel. This is a critical step to ensure America leads the next era of aviation,” said Senator Budd.

    “The United States is home to many ground-breaking innovations and should welcome these innovations so long as public safety isn’t threatened. Our nation’s laws and regulations should encourage these innovations and uplift companies that are leading in industries, including the aviation industry. My legislation cuts regulatory red tape without minimizing safety, and incentivizes further innovation in the aviation industry, helping America remain competitive and the envy of the world,” said Congressman Nehls.

    “Supersonic flight without an audible sonic boom should obviously be allowed. The ban on supersonic has held back progress for more than half a century. I urge Congress to pass the Supersonic Aviation Modernization Act supersonically, so we can all enjoy faster flights and maintain American leadership in aviation,” said Blake Scholl, Founder and CEO of Boom Supersonic.

    “This commonsense legislation maintains safety while clearing the way for innovative technologies to flourish, enabling the United States to keep its competitive edge and remain the global leader in aviation. I commend Sen. Budd, a pilot and recognized aviation champion, for his smart solution to help advance what will be a revolutionary technology,” said Ed Bolen, President and CEO of the National Business Aviation Association.

    Senators Thom Tillis (R-N.C.), Mike Lee (R-Utah), and Tim Sheehy (R-Mont.) joined Senator Budd in introducing the bill.

    Congresswoman Sharice Davids (D-Kan.-3) joined Congressman Nehls in introducing the bill in the House.

    Read the full bill text HERE.

    Background

    14 CFR § 91.817, enacted in 1973, dictates that no person may operate a civil aircraft in the United States at a true flight Mach number greater than 1. This rule prohibits non-military related supersonic flight over the United States, setting an artificial speed limit in the national airspace.

    American companies like Boom Supersonic, have developed quiet supersonic technologies and have already demonstrated that their aircraft can operate above Mach 1 without a sonic boom reaching the ground.

    This is due to a well-known phenomenon called Mach cutoff, in which a sonic boom refracts in the atmosphere and never reaches the ground.

    Despite these innovations, FAA regulations continue to restrict supersonic operations.

    The SAM Act would provide a 12-month window for the FAA to re-examine the existing ban on supersonic flight.

  • MIL-OSI Global: M&S cyberattacks used a little-known but dangerous technique – and anyone could be vulnerable

    Source: The Conversation – UK – By Hossein Abroshan, Senior Lecturer, School of Computing and Information Science, Anglia Ruskin University

    The cyberattack that has targeted Marks & Spencer’s (M&S) is the latest in a growing wave of cases involving something called sim-swap fraud. While the full technical details remain under investigation, a report in the Times suggests that cyber attackers used this method to access M&S internal systems, possibly by taking control of an employee’s mobile number and convincing IT staff to reset critical login credentials.

    Sim-swap fraud is not a new phenomenon, but it is becoming increasingly dangerous
    and more prevalent. According to CIFAS, the UK’s national fraud prevention service, Sim-swap incidents have surged from under 300 in 2022 to almost 3,000 in 2023. What had been mainly a risk to cryptocurrency investors or online influencers is now much more prevalent.

    This form of cyberattack shows how major companies and ordinary people can be compromised through a tactic that exploits human factors, such as trust and how we have built our digital identities around mobile phones.

    Sim-swap fraud begins when a scammer convinces a mobile operator to transfer a victim’s number to a new sim card, or even an esim (one that’s embedded in the device), under the scammer’s control.

    This can be done over the phone, through an online chat, or even with the help of a
    bribed insider. Once the number is transferred, all calls and texts intended for the victim are redirected to the scammer. This includes those crucial verification codes used for logging into email, banking, messaging apps such as WhatsApp, and government services such as HMRC.

    This alone would be dangerous. But what makes sim-swap fraud so influential is
    that the cyber scammer often already has access to a patchwork of personal data
    about their target. That information may have been collected from data breaches,
    phishing attacks, low-reputation websites, or even the victim’s social media.

    People often underestimate the extent to which they reveal themselves online: a birthday posted on Instagram, a phone number included in a job posting, or a home address used in an online giveaway. Scammers combine this data to build a convincing profile, enough to fool a mobile operator’s customer service staff into believing they’re talking to the real account holder.

    How the sim-swap fraud works

    Once the scammer gains control of a number, the consequences are extensive.
    Attackers can access sensitive information, including personal documents and
    request and receive password reset links for the user’s other accounts. They can log in to WhatsApp or Telegram accounts, read private messages, impersonate the user, and even contact friends or family members to conduct further scams.

    The victims might see false messages posted in their names or fraudulent transactions made from their accounts. This can lead to financial loss, reputation damage, as well as emotional and mental health issues on the part of the victims.

    In the case of M&S, attackers apparently used this access to manipulate internal
    processes and gain access to sensitive systems. This highlights a broader risk:
    many companies still rely on phone numbers as a secondary verification method for
    staff, making their systems vulnerable to the same cyberattack used against
    individuals.

    How sim-Swap fraud works.
    Hossein Abroshan

    Reducing the risk

    While real-time detection of mobile number hijacking remains difficult, taking specific steps can significantly reduce the likelihood of being targeted and victimised. People should avoid sharing personal data unnecessarily, especially across multiple platforms and, very importantly, on unknown or untrusted websites.

    Many attackers don’t obtain all the necessary information from a single source. Instead, they collect it incrementally, using public profiles, marketing databases and past leaks to form a comprehensive picture.

    Being mindful of where you share your phone number, birthday or other identifiers can make it harder for others to impersonate you. It is also crucial to learn how phishing works and how to recognise it, so you will not submit your sensitive information to phishing or fake websites.

    Avoiding SMS-based authentication, where possible, is another key step. Many
    services now support authenticator apps, such as Google Authenticator, Microsoft Authenticator, Due or Authy, which are not tied to your mobile number. For mobile
    accounts themselves, setting up a unique pin or password to your account, which
    must be provided to authorise any changes, can add an extra layer of protection. This makes it harder for someone to initiate a sim swap without that code. However, users alone cannot fulfil this duty.

    Mobile network operators must strengthen identity verification practices, moving beyond basic questions about names and addresses that can be easily gathered or guessed. Banks and other financial institutions should reconsider using SMS or, at the very least, SMS-only as the default method for sensitive authentication. And companies, particularly those handling personal data or financial assets, need to train their IT and customer service teams to recognise the signs of identity based attacks.

    Sim-swap fraud is effective not because it’s highly technical, but because it exploits our trust in phone numbers for identity verification. The M&S case and similar examples show how fragile that trust can be – and why securing our mobile identities is no longer optional.

  • MIL-OSI Africa: Southern Africa’s rangelands do many jobs, from feeding cattle to storing carbon: a review of 60 years of research

    Source: The Conversation – Africa – By Kevin Kirkman, Professor of Grassland Science, University of KwaZulu-Natal

    South Africa’s rangelands have always had great value for the country. These areas offer more than just grazing for livestock. They provide services like purifying water, storing carbon and conserving biodiversity.

    The grassland biome (28%), along with the savanna (32.5%) and the Nama-Karoo (19.5%), are collectively referred to as rangelands. They make up almost 80% of the land area of South Africa.

    Their ecological services haven’t always been fully appreciated. Research into rangelands has evolved in response to environmental changes, human needs and scientific discoveries.

    Commercial livestock production was the main concern when academics, researchers and practitioners met for the first congress of the Grassland Society of Southern Africa in 1966. Less than 15% of South Africa’s land surface area is arable. The only agricultural production possible on the balance of the land is livestock production from natural rangeland. Livestock production is thus a cornerstone of agriculture and food production in South Africa.

    Six decades on, the Grassland Society has reflected – through a special issue of its journal, the African Journal of Range and Forage Science – on how it has tackled research challenges and adapted to shifting perceptions of rangelands.

    Research has explored aspects of global change, bush encroachment and other changes in rangeland composition and function. Land transformation is another research area. Peri-urban sprawl, open-cast mining, timber plantations and other developments reduce and fragment rangeland. The result is increased pressure on the remaining, intact rangelands.

    Widening scope

    A review of research over the 60 years shows that early efforts focused mainly on forage production to support livestock industries. Research topics included rotational grazing and burning, as well as reinforcing rangelands by adding nutrients, forage grasses and legumes.

    By the 1980s, it became clear that rangelands offered more than just grazing – they were vital ecosystems.

    Rangelands in southern Africa span diverse climates and landscapes, from arid deserts to moist mountains. Kevin Kirkman, Author provided (no reuse)

    In the early 1990s, around the onset of democracy in South Africa, local researchers became part of global conversations around rangeland ecology. In doing so, they started to use the international terminology, instead of the old Dutch-derived word “veld”.

    This shift was not just about geography, but about scope. Rangelands were increasingly seen as multifaceted ecosystems critical in the fight against climate change. Increasing temperatures, increasing atmospheric carbon dioxide levels and changing rainfall patterns pose a threat to all ecosystems. Understanding the response of rangelands is increasingly important in devising management strategies to adapt to these changes.

    Scientists expanded their attention to preserving soil health, restoring degraded landscapes, and maintaining biodiversity. Issues like overgrazing, soil erosion and invasive species gained recognition in southern Africa. Degradation of rangelands in South Africa was first highlighted in the mid 1700s, and became a “mainstream” issue in the 1930s. Replacing a diverse group of wild animals with a single species of grazer, such as cattle, is the reason generally given for degradation. Fire has also been linked to it (often unfairly).

    The Grassland Society responded by promoting ideas like adaptive grazing management (making decisions in response to conditions, rather than following a recipe approach). It also encouraged integrating indigenous knowledge with scientific research to create more sustainable and resilient land-use systems. This has helped shape land management practices across the region.

    Rangelands are dynamic, especially in the Karoo, where vegetation cover can shift dramatically in response to rainfall and grazing. Justin du Toit, Author provided (no reuse)

    Many southern African rangelands face the challenge of balancing grazing with biodiversity conservation. Research on conservation agriculture and integrating livestock and wildlife systems is helping farmers and conservationists to find common ground. Wildlife, both in the conservation and the game production contexts, plays a critical role in South Africa’s economy. Tourism is one of the major contributors.

    Land management is particularly important in the Mediterranean-climate regions of South Africa, where poor crop farming practices have damaged soil health. The research is guiding the development of more sustainable farming systems focused on soil regeneration and biodiversity.

    A key indicator of ecosystem degradation is a decline in grassland forbs (herbaceous plants that are not grasses). They are highly sensitive to grazing pressure. So the role of wildflowers in ecosystem health and animal wellbeing has also become an important research area.

    Climate change, fire suppression and overgrazing drive woody plant encroachment, where grasslands are turning into shrublands. This calls for integrated management approaches that consider fire, grazing and even controlled rewilding.

    Fire is a natural element in many grassland ecosystems, and research has helped advance understanding of how it can be monitored and controlled to reduce risks while promoting healthy rangelands.

    People and grasslands

    Grazing contrast. Justin du Toit

    Rangeland management has important social dimensions. Research is addressing issues such as land tenure, governance, community management systems on communal rangelands and indigenous knowledge in management decisions. These topics are essential for creating sustainable solutions that account for people’s livelihoods and needs.

    In addition to these ecological, social and management advances, the Grassland Society of Southern Africa has worked to develop the next generation of rangeland scientists and practitioners. Through its congresses, workshops and journal publications, the society continues to foster dialogue across disciplines and communities. Its 60th congress will be held in July 2025.

  • MIL-OSI Africa: Light is the science of the future – the Africans using it to solve local challenges

    Source: The Conversation – Africa – By Andrew Forbes, Professor, University of the Witwatersrand

    Light is all around us, essential for one of our primary senses (sight) as well as life on Earth itself. It underpins many technologies that affect our daily lives, including energy harvesting with solar cells, light-emitting-diode (LED) displays and telecommunications through fibre optic networks.

    The smartphone is a great example of the power of light. Inside the box, its electronic functionality works because of quantum mechanics. The front screen is an entirely photonic device: liquid crystals controlling light. The back too: white light-emitting diodes for a flash, and lenses to capture images.

    We use the word photonics, and sometimes optics, to capture the harnessing of light for new applications and technologies. Their importance in modern life is celebrated every year on 16 May with the International Day of Light.

    Scientists on the African continent, despite the resource constraints they work under, have made notable contributions to photonics research. Some of these have been captured in a recent special issue of the journal Applied Optics. Along with colleagues in this field from Morocco and Senegal, we introduced this collection of papers, which aims to celebrate excellence and show the impact of studies that address continental issues.

    A spotlight on photonics in Africa

    Africa’s history in formal optics stems back thousands of years, with references to lens design already recorded in ancient Egyptian writings.

    In more recent times, Africa has contributed to two Nobel prizes based on optics. Ahmed Zewail (Egyptian born) watched the ultrafast processes in chemistry with lasers (1999, Nobel Prize for Chemistry) and Serge Harouche (Moroccan born) studied the behaviour of individual particles of light, photons (2012, Nobel Prize for Physics).

    Unfortunately, the African optics story is one of pockets of excellence. The highlights are as good as anywhere else, but there are too few of them to put the continent on the global optics map. According to a 2020 calculation done for me by the Optical Society of America, based on their journals, Africa contributes less than 1% to worldwide journal publications with optics or photonics as a theme.

    Yet there are great opportunities for meeting continental challenges using optics. Examples of areas where Africans can innovate are:

    • bridging the digital divide with modern communications infrastructure

    • optical imaging and spectroscopy for improvements in agriculture and monitoring climate changes

    • harnessing the sun with optical materials for clean energy

    • bio-photonics to solve health issues

    • quantum technologies for novel forms of communicating, sensing, imaging and computing.

    The papers in the special journal issue touch on a diversity of continent-relevant topics.

    One is on using optics to communicate across free-space (air) even in bad weather conditions. This light-based solution was tested using weather data from two African cities, Alexandria in Egypt and Setif in Algeria.

    Another paper is about tiny quantum sources of quantum entanglement for sensing. The authors used diamond, a gem found in South Africa and more commonly associated with jewellery. Diamond has many flaws, one of which can produce single photons as an output when excited. The single photon output was split into two paths, as if the particle went both left and right at the same time. This is the quirky notion of entanglement, in this case, created with diamonds. If an object is placed in any one path, the entanglement can detect it. Strangely, sometimes the photons take the left-path but the object is in the right-path, yet still it can be detected.


    Read more: Quantum entanglement: what it is, and why physicists want to harness it


    One contributor proposes a cost-effective method to detect and classify harmful bacteria in water.

    New approaches in spectroscopy (studying colour) for detecting cell health; biosensors to monitor salt and glucose levels in blood; and optical tools for food security all play their part in optical applications on the continent.

    Another area of African optics research that has important applications is the use of optical fibres for sensing the quality of soil and its structural integrity. Optical fibres are usually associated with communication, but a modern trend is to use the existing optical fibre already laid to sense for small changes in the environment, for instance, as early warning systems for earthquakes. The research shows that conventional fibre can also be used to tell if soil is degrading, either from lack of moisture or some physical shift in structure (weakness or movement). It is an immediately useful tool for agriculture, building on many decades of research.

    The diverse range of topics in the collection shows how creative researchers on the continent are in using limited resources for maximum impact. The high orientation towards applications is probably also a sign that African governments want their scientists to work on solutions to real problems rather than purely academic questions. A case in point is South Africa, which has a funded national strategy (SA QuTI) to turn quantum science into quantum technology and train the workforce for a new economy.

    Towards a brighter future

    For young science students wishing to enter the field, the opportunities are endless. While photonics has no discipline boundaries, most students enter through the fields of physics, engineering, chemistry or the life sciences. Its power lies in the combination of skills, blending theoretical, computational and experimental, that are brought to bear on problems. At a typical photonics conference there are likely to be many more industry participants than academics. That’s a testament to its universal impact in new technologies, and the employment opportunities for students.

    The last century was based on electronics and controlling electrons. This century will be dominated by photonics, controlling photons.
